Why Choose Online Check-In with Alaska Airlines?
Alaska Airlines is known for its excellent customer service and user-friendly processes. Online check-in typically opens 24 hours before your scheduled departure and closes about an hour before, giving you ample time to prepare. By using online check-in, you can avoid long lines, select your preferred seat, and even add any last-minute baggage details. Step by Step Guide to Online Check-In
- Visit the Alaska Airlines website or open the Alaska Airlines mobile app.
- Click on the “Check-In” tab on the homepage.
- Enter your last name and confirmation code or frequent flyer number.
- Select your flight and review your details.
- Choose your seat, add baggage if necessary, and finalize the check-in process.
Tips for International Travelers
Traveling internationally can add layers of complexity to your check-in process, particularly when flying to or from destinations like Canada, the UK, Dubai, Australia, or various European countries. Here are some tips to make your experience seamless:
- Ensure your travel documents, including passports and visas, are valid and readily accessible.
- Check any specific entry requirements for your destination country, such as health regulations or customs policies.
- If you're connecting through different airlines, verify the check-in process for each carrier involved in your trip.
